隨著人工智能技術的快速發展,知識圖譜與多模態內容創作的結合正成為計算機軟硬件技術開發領域的新興研究方向。知識圖譜作為一種結構化的語義知識庫,能夠以實體、關系和屬性的形式組織信息,為內容創作提供豐富的背景知識和邏輯關聯。本文將探討基于知識圖譜的多模內容創作技術的核心原理、關鍵技術及其在計算機軟硬件技術開發中的實際應用。
一、知識圖譜與多模態內容創作的技術基礎
知識圖譜通過圖結構表示現實世界中的實體及其關系,例如在軟件開發領域,知識圖譜可以描述編程語言、框架、庫之間的依賴關系與兼容性。多模態內容創作則是指融合文本、圖像、音頻、視頻等多種形式的信息生成技術。結合知識圖譜,系統能夠在創作過程中自動檢索相關知識,確保內容的準確性和一致性。例如,在生成技術文檔時,系統可以基于知識圖譜自動插入相關的代碼示例、架構圖或硬件配置說明。
二、關鍵技術突破
- 知識抽取與融合:從非結構化數據(如技術文檔、代碼庫、論壇討論)中自動提取實體和關系,構建領域特定的知識圖譜。例如,在硬件開發中,可以從芯片手冊和設計文檔中提取組件規格和接口信息。
- 多模態生成模型:利用深度學習方法(如Transformer和GAN)生成與知識圖譜關聯的多種形式內容。例如,系統可以根據知識圖譜中的硬件拓撲結構自動生成三維模型圖,或根據軟件架構生成UML圖。
- 語義推理與內容優化:基于知識圖譜的邏輯規則進行推理,確保生成內容的技術合理性與完整性。例如,在描述一個嵌入式系統時,系統可以自動檢查硬件資源與軟件需求的匹配度,并提出優化建議。
三、在計算機軟硬件技術開發中的應用案例
- 自動化文檔生成:在軟件開發中,基于知識圖譜的系統可以自動生成API文檔、用戶手冊或設計說明書,減少人工編寫的工作量。系統能夠根據代碼變更動態更新文檔,確保其與最新版本一致。
- 硬件設計輔助:在芯片或電路板設計中,知識圖譜可以存儲組件庫、電氣特性及設計規則。多模態生成技術能夠根據設計需求自動生成原理圖、布局建議或測試用例,提高設計效率。
- 故障診斷與修復建議:結合知識圖譜中的故障模式和解決方案,系統可以生成多模態的維修指南,包括文本描述、示意圖甚至視頻演示,幫助工程師快速定位和解決問題。
四、未來發展趨勢與挑戰
盡管基于知識圖譜的多模內容創作技術展現出巨大潛力,但仍面臨一些挑戰,如知識圖譜的構建成本高、多模態數據的對齊難度大,以及生成內容的可信度驗證問題。隨著大語言模型與知識圖譜的深度融合,以及邊緣計算和物聯網技術的發展,該技術有望在自動化代碼生成、智能硬件配置等領域發揮更大作用。
基于知識圖譜的多模內容創作技術為計算機軟硬件技術開發帶來了新的可能性。它不僅提升了內容生成的效率和質量,還通過智能化的知識管理推動了技術創新的進程。隨著相關技術的成熟,這一領域將成為未來智能化開發工具的重要組成部分。